Refinished by Jacobacci in the 80s, its owner would have taken a lighter out of his pocket to show the desired color. This tone between gray and green is reminiscent of the back and sides of the Gretsch two-tone smoke green of the 60s. My instinct tells me that this is not a coincidence. This model is in excellent condition. At the top of the Gretsch line with the White Falcon, the Viking has features in common with it such as the floating tuning fork bridge or the fanned frets on the end of the fingerboard. The refinishing is truly excellent, Jacobacci’s talent is well known and if it weren’t for a few paint projection inside the body, it could easily pass for a custom color. The guitar is in perfect playing condition and is equipped with 2 original Supertrons pickups. A real Rolls Royce, supplied in its original hardshell case. Note also the impressive condition of the case, often a very good indicator of the attention that has been paid to the instrument.
